Book Review & Contest: The Maze Runner by James Dashner

THE MAZE RUNNER (MAZE RUNNER TRILOGY)

SYNOPSIS: When Thomas wakes up in the lift, the only thing he can remember is his first name. His memory is blank. But he’s not alone. When the lift’s doors open, Thomas finds himself surrounded by kids who welcome him to the Glade—a large, open expanse surrounded by stone walls.

Just like Thomas, the Gladers don’t know why or how they got to the Glade. All they know is that every morning the stone doors to the maze that surrounds them have opened. Every night they’ve closed tight. And every 30 days a new boy has been delivered in the lift.

Thomas was expected. But the next day, a girl is sent up—the first girl to ever arrive in the Glade. And more surprising yet is the message she delivers.

Thomas might be more important than he could ever guess. If only he could unlock the dark secrets buried within his mind.

REVIEW: Thomas wakes up disoriented in a dark elevator lift with no recollection of where he came from or where he is going. The lift doors open to reveal a group of strange teenage boys. They welcome him to the Glade, an acre of land bordering a large stone maze with shifting walls and unsolved mysteries. None of the Gladers know why they were placed in The Glade, but they make sure they are safely within its protective walls after dark. Why? The large doors keep out the Grievers. Grievers are slime ridden metallic creatures who mostly come out at night and will prick you with their deadly needles. The day after Thomas arrives, a young, beautiful girl shows up unexpectedly in the lift. She collapses into a coma after revealing a cryptic message about time running out. Pretty frightening, right? This is the puzzling, suspenseful world James Dashner has created in THE MAZE RUNNER.

The Glade is an extremely creepy place with arbitrary “variables” and ever changing rules that challenge the stakes of survival. A less talented author would leave the reader incredulously shaking his head with disbelief, but Dashner's writing was so skilled, I was able to suspend any reservations I might've otherwise had about the plausibility of the experiment. Like the Gladers, I learned to accept the rules of the Glade and found myself anxious to solve the riddle of the Maze. Thomas' character evolved believably and I thought his reactions to his situation were highly relatable. He proved himself to be a smart, courageous leader among the Gladers, and an extremely likable protagonist.

One of the things I enjoyed most about THE MAZE RUNNER was the Lord of the Flies type hierarchy system that developed within the Glade. It was interesting to me to see how the boys established a pecking order of authority and delegated the work necessary to insure their survival. I also found it intriguing that though Thomas’ memories were wiped, he instinctively knew that he had to be a Runner and that he was connected to the mysterious girl disrupting the Glade with her arrival. The first time Thomas put himself in a deadly situation outside the walls of the Glade was a true nail biter and my absolute favorite part of the book.

THE MAZE RUNNER is a heart stopper and a nail biter that will keep you up in the wee hours of the night. My skin prickled with excitement reading this book and I absolutely can’t wait for the next installment in this series. From the moment Thomas wakes up in the lift, you are plunged into a heart stopping tale of mystery, with well developed characters and a fast paced, entertaining plot. Just like the Runners, whose job was to barrel through the maze searching for patterns and clues, I felt myself hurtling along with them, desperate to unlock the secrets of this frightening world. The end was my favorite part of the book. It has a twist I did NOT see coming either. Check this one out- you don’t want to miss it!

James Dashner is also the author of the 13th Reality series. James was born and raised in Georgia, but now lives in the Rocky Mountains with his family. After several years working in finance, he is now a full-time writer.
